MTM SGS35
The newly developed Acqualine takes over the top position when it comes to triggers from MTM. This has the exact same bulky feel that got me hooked on the SG35, with internals that are upgraded beyond that of the SGS28.
Features include a live swivel in the base of the trigger to help you fight the hose, Ceramic ball for further corrosion resistance, and a plated valve. The housing of the trigger is a food grade material, meaning that it is manufactured by an ISO 9000 certified company and is of the highest composition standards.

Understanding Temp Ratings:
Each MTM Trigger has a temperature and pressure rating. This rating refers to the capacity of the internal piping and brazing to withstand temps, not necessarily the fittings and o-rings associated with each build.
Standard fittings (used in each build here) utilize a nitrile o-ring which has a melting point of around 250ºF. This figure may vary depending on the changes in nitrile blend than can occur in production. If you are using this gun or any other with a heated system, it is advised that a PTFE or Viton o-ring is sourced to handle associated temperatures the gun will experience. This option has a 450ºF melting point and is better suited for your application.
The rating stated on the side of each trigger is for the trigger internals, and not for the associated components.
